The pulse of Lagos is set to quicken later this month as American rap superstar Gunna prepares to headline the Detty December Fest, confirming the city’s status as a must-visit global entertainment capital.
The platinum-selling artist is scheduled to perform at the Ilubirin venue in Ikoyi on Sunday, December 28, 2025. His performance is a headline act for the sprawling festival, which runs from December 6 to 31 across key Lagos locations.
This marks a highly anticipated return for Gunna, who made a powerful African debut in Nigeria just last year. During the 2024 Flytime Fest, he delivered an electrifying set that included a standout moment bringing South African star Tyla on stage for a performance of their hit collaboration, ‘Jump’.
His upcoming show is central to a festival line-up that also includes legend Busta Rhymes and East African sensation Juma Jux.
The Nigerian government has endorsed the festival as a major contributor to culture and tourism. For the massive local and diaspora audience expected—often called “IJGBs” (I Just Got Back)—Gunna’s performance represents more than a concert.
It is a celebration of Nigeria’s immense cultural sway, where international stars come to connect with the source of the global Afrobeats wave.
